How To Enable Keyboard Sounds On iPhone 15
First, locate the “Settings” app on your home screen. It’s the gear-shaped icon. Once you’ve opened the Settings app, scroll down the list of available options and select “Sound & Haptics.” This is where you can control various audio and haptic feedback settings on your device.

Within the Sound & Haptics menu, you’ll find several sections. Look for the one labeled “System Sound & Haptics.” Under the “System Sound & Haptics” section, you’ll see various options, including “Keyboard Feedback.” Tap on “Keyboard Feedback” to access the settings related to keyboard sounds and haptics.

Upon tapping “Keyboard Feedback,” you’ll be taken to a new page with two options: “Sound” and “Haptics.” To enable keyboard sounds, tap the toggle switch next to “Sound” to turn it on.
